Roofing repairs vary based on a few key factors. The specific material on your roof, such as asphalt shingles versus metal, plays a significant role. We also look at the total square footage of the damaged area, how easily accessible the roof is, and whether there is hidden water damage underneath the surface. If structural repairs are needed to fix rotting wood or flashing, the labor hours will increase. Every roof presents unique conditions. Exact pricing confirmed free on the call.
Sheet metal roofing involves installing large, flat metal panels to create a durable, weather-resistant barrier. You typically need this if you are looking for a long-lasting material that handles heavy snow or wind well. Because installation requires specialized tools and precise seams, it is a project for experienced professionals. Factors like the metal gauge and roof complexity influence the project cost. In Kansas City, a shingle repair typically addresses a few damaged or missing shingles. A full replacement involves removing all existing shingles and installing a new layer. The cost varies based on the extent of damage and the type of shingle. Licensed pros will determine if a repair is sufficient or if a full replacement is necessary for long-term protection. Proper roofing nails are crucial for securing shingles and preventing blow-offs during Kansas City's strong winds. Using the wrong type or length can lead to premature failure. Waterproof sealant can be effective for sealing small cracks or seams on certain roofing materials in Kansas City. However, it's not a permanent fix for widespread damage. Roofing tar is often used for sealing small gaps or flashing around chimneys and vents in Kansas City. It's a temporary solution for minor issues. Rolled roofing can be a cost-effective option for low-slope or flat roofs in Kansas City. It's relatively easy to install and offers decent waterproofing.
